Output 3f1228e13fe115896eb877621a2566112dbbafc08859726ee4e8fa94b964a95a:3

value
3002612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b018d100c7032ee1cb29abdfdf2cf53acfe22b42 OP_EQUAL
address
3Hk8aaeHiMRqJT4KfGayFs5ZHqFUkndTNk
transaction
3f1228e13fe115896eb877621a2566112dbbafc08859726ee4e8fa94b964a95a
spent
true